<p>The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) faces a significant financial setback as the Bombay High Court upheld an arbitral award, mandating the payment of over ₹538 crores to Kochi Tuskers Kerala, a former Indian Premier League (IPL) franchise. This ruling resolves a long-standing dispute concerning the team&#8217;s termination from the IPL fourteen years ago. Justice R.I. Chagla, presiding over the case, dismissed the BCCI&#8217;s challenge, affirming that the court could not overturn the arbitral tribunal&#8217;s findings. The court emphasized that the BCCI&#8217;s dissatisfaction with the evidence or merits of the case was not grounds for appeal. The arbitrator&#8217;s conclusion that the BCCI&#8217;s termination of the Kochi franchise constituted a breach of contract was deemed appropriate, based on the evidence presented.</p>
